Abstract

Overfishing makes the population of gonggong conch even smaller in their habitat. Its preservation can be maintained by cultivating gonggong conch, including by preparing mature gonads through induction using gonadotropim hormone. This study aims to obtain an effective type of hormone treatment in accelerating the maturation process of the gonggong conch gonads. This research was conducted in April - July 2020 at the Laboratory of the Faculty of Maritime Science and Fisheries, Raja Ali Haji Maritime University, Tanjungpinang, Kepri Province. The method used is a completely randomized design (CRD) with 4 treatments and 3 replications, injection treatment NaCl 0,5µL/head (K), injection treatment oodev® 0,5µL/head (PA), injection treatment PG600® 0,5µL/head (PB), injection treatment oodev® 0,25 µL + PG600® 0,25 µL/head (PC). The results showed that the highest GSI value is PC treatment (0.12±0.36%). Effective treatment in accelerating the process of maturing of gonggong conch gonads is a PC treatment because it reaches TKG II through the histology result ogf gonad. The highest absolute weight growth of the gonggong conch was the PC treatment (0.07±0.01 g). The highest growth length of the gonggong conch was the PC treatment (0.83±0.23cm).

Abstract

This study aims to determine the dosage of different papain enzymes in trash feed to increase the survival and seed growth of Napoleon Cheilinus undulates fish. This research was conducted in December 2019 - January 2020 at the Napoleon fish rearing location in Kiabu Village, South Siantan, Anambas Islands Regency. The method used was experimental with a completely randomized design (CRD) with 4 treatments and 3 replications. Where K: without the enzyme, A: 6% the enzyme papain, B 7% the enzyme papain, C: 9% the enzyme papain. Data analysis using One-Way ANOVA and Duncan's Test. Showed the best growth was obtained in treatment C (administration of 9% papain enzyme) with the results of absolute weight growth of ((0.329 ± 0.020g) and survival (100 ± 0.00%) The results showed that 9% C treatment was the best treatment for growth.

Abstract

This research was carried out on April - June 2021 at the Pengujan Fish Seed Center, Teluk Bintan Districts, Bintan Regency. The purpose of this study was to determine the best percentage of water change for the survival rate of barramundi larvae. This research was conducted using a Completely Randomized Design method (CRD) with 4 treatments and 3 replications consisting of: (1) K (without water change), (2) A (20% water change), (3) B (25% water change) and (4) C (30% water change). The results showed that the optimal percentages of water change was treatments A with a larval survival rate of 19,87±1,00% and a larval absolute length growth of 0,23±0,03 mm.

Abstract

This study aims to determine the optimal temperature range of rearing media for the growth and survival of barramundi larvae. This research was conducted in the biology laboratory of the Faculty of Marine Sciences and Fisheries, Raja Ali Haji Maritime University. The test fish used were 3 day old white snapper larvae which were kept in 13 aquariums where one aquarium was specifically for organ observation. The aquarium used is 25x25x35 cm filled with 10 liters of water with a density of 5 fish/liter. The temperature treatments were P1 (26°C), P2 (28°C), control (30°C), and P4 (32°C) with 3 replications. The design used was a completely randomized design. Larvae were fed rotifers using the abliditum method with a frequency of 3 times a day. The results showed that the white snapper larvae produced a length growth rate and survival rate of 4.99 mm and 28,67 % at an optimal temperature of 32°C.

Abstract

Ikan kerapu cantang (Epinephelus fuscoguttatus x Epinephelus lanceolatus) di Indonesia sedang dikembangkan dan digalakkan sebagai komoditas budidaya laut unggulan untuk diekspor dengan nilai yang cukup tinggi. Harga ikan kerapu berkisar antara Rp. 110.000- 120.000/kilogram. Pembudidaya umumnya memberikan pakan pada ikan budidaya hanya menurut kebiasaannya, tanpa mengetahui tentang kebutuhan. Salah satu usaha yang dapat dilakukan dalam usaha budidaya untuk mendukung tingkat keberhasilan budidaya salah satunya dengan cara pengaturan frekuensi pemberian pakan. Sehingga perlu dilakukan penelitian lebih lanjut tentang frekuensi yang tepat untuk dapat mengoptimalkan pertumbuhan ikan kerapu cantang. Penelitian ini dilaksanakan pada bulan Oktober -November 2020 di Kelompok Budidaya Maju Mandiri, Kelurahan Kampung Bugis, Kota Tanjungpinang, Kepulauan Riau. Metode yang digunakan adalah Rancangan Acak Lengkap (RAL) dengan 4 perlakuan dan 3 kali ulangan yaitu A : 1 kali/hari, B : 2 kali/hari, C : 3 kali /hari, D : 4 kali/hari. Analisis data menggunakan One-Way ANOVA dan uji lanjut Duncan. Hasil analisis data menunjukan bahwa nilai FCR, EP, BM, PM, SGR terbaik terjadi pada perlakuan D dengan nilai FCR (2,25±0,02), EP (44,49±0,36 %), BM (26,8±0,28 g), PM (5,0±0,35 cm), SGR (0,638±0,006g/hari).
